Course objectives
At the end of the course students should be able to: intepret (1)basic principles of ecology - understand (2) function of ecosystems. In the lecture crucial problems of the contemporary human society are discussed (3) – usage (4) of natural resources and conversion of environment - interpret (5)global environmental problems - explain (6) theory sustainable life.
Syllabus
  • 1. Main goals of environmentalistics, basic concepts. 2. Basic ecological (biological) concepts. 3. Running of matter and energy. 4. Protection of nature. 5. Energy. 6. Environmetalistics in school and household. 7. Polutants, toxicity and global environment problems - individual reports. 8. Environment generally, of the Czech Republic, regional - reports. 9. Landscape, how, I was born - environmental view.
